Recrystallized silicon carbide (RSiC) is a fascinating and highly valuable material known for its exceptional thermal, chemical, and mechanical properties. It is primarily composed of silicon carbide grains that are bonded together through a process of recrystallization at high temperatures without the use of any binders or additives. This results in a material that has extremely high purity and can withstand extreme conditions, making it ideal for a range of industrial applications. Its formation process gives it a distinct microstructure, featuring an open porosity that is beneficial in various technical applications, particularly those involving thermal management.
